When you activate launch in context for vRealize Log Insight, a vRealize Log Insight resource is created in vRealize Operations.

The resource identifier contains the IP address of the vRealize Log Insight instance, and is used by vRealize Operations to open vRealize Log Insight.

Launch in Context in the vSphere User Interface of vRealize Operations 6.4 and Earlier

The launch in context options that are related to vRealize Log Insight appear in the Actions drop-down menu of the vSphere user interface. You can use these menu items to open vRealize Log Insight, and search for log events from an object in vRealize Operations.

The available launch in context action depends on the object that you select in vRealize Operations inventory. The time range of the queries is limited to 60 minutes before you click a launch in context option.

Table 1. Objects in vRealize Operations UI and Their Corresponding Launch in Context Options and Actions
Object selected in vRealize Operations Launch in Context Option in the Actions Drop-Down Menu Action in vRealize Operations Action in vRealize Log Insight
World Open vRealize Log Insight Opens vRealize Log Insight. vRealize Log Insight displays the Interactive Analytics tab.
vCenter Server Open vRealize Log Insight Opens vRealize Log Insight. vRealize Log Insight displays the Interactive Analytics tab.
Data center Search for logs in vRealize Log Insight Opens vRealize Log Insight and passes the resource names of all host systems under the selected data center object. vRealize Log Insight displays the Interactive Analytics tab and performs a query to find log events that contain names of hosts within the data center.
Cluster Search for logs in vRealize Log Insight Opens vRealize Log Insight and passes the resource names of all host systems under the selected Cluster object. vRealize Log Insight displays the Interactive Analytics tab and performs a query to find log events that contain names of hosts within the cluster.
Host System Search for logs in vRealize Log Insight Opens vRealize Log Insight and passes the resource name of the selected Host object. vRealize Log Insight displays the Interactive Analytics tab and performs a query to find log events that contain the name of the selected Host system.
Virtual Machine Search for logs in vRealize Log Insight Opens vRealize Log Insight and passes the IP address of the selected virtual machine and the resource name of the related host system. vRealize Log Insight displays the Interactive Analytics tab and performs a query to find log events that contain the IP address of the virtual machine, and the name of the host where the virtual machine resides.

On the Alerts tab, if you select an alert and select Search for logs in Log Insight from the in-context menu, the time range of the query is limited to one hour before the alert is triggered. For example, if an alert was triggered at 2:00 PM, the query in vRealize Log Insight displays all log messages that occurred between 1:00 PM and 2:00 PM. This helps you identify events that might have triggered the alert.

You can open vRealize Log Insight from metric charts in vRealize Operations. The time range of the query that vRealize Log Insight runs matches the time range of the metric chart.
Note: The time that you see in vRealize Log Insight and vRealize Operations metric charts might differ if the time setting of the virtual appliances is different.

Launch in Context in the vRealize Operations 6.4 and Earlier User Interface

The launch in context icon Open the application that is related to the selected element appears on several pages of the user interface, but you can launch vRealize Log Insight only from the pages that display vRealize Log Insight notification events:
  • The Alerts Overview page.
  • The Alert Summary page of a vRealize Log Insight notification alert.
  • The Alerts widgets on your dashboards, when a vRealize Log Insight notification alert is selected.

When you select a vRealize Log Insight notification event in the Custom user interface, you can choose between two launch in context actions.

Table 2. Launch in Context Options and Actions in vRealize Operations UI
Launch in Context Option in vRealize Operations Action in vRealize Operations Action in vRealize Log Insight
Open vRealize Log Insight Opens vRealize Log Insight. vRealize Log Insight displays the Dashboards tab and loads the vSphere Overview dashboard.
Search for Logs in vRealize Log Insight Opens vRealize Log Insight and passes the ID of the query that triggered the notification event. vRealize Log Insight displays the Interactive Analytics tab and performs the query that triggered the notification event.

When you select an alert that has not originated from vRealize Log Insight, the launch in context menu contains the Search for VM and Host Logs in vRealize Log Insight menu item. If you select this menu item, vRealize Operations opens vRealize Log Insight and passes the identifiers of the object that triggered the alert. vRealize Log Insight uses the resource identifiers to perform a search in the available log events.
